Dr. Navneet Khanna, Associate Professor in the Department of Mechanical and Aerospace Engineering at the Institute of Infrastructure, Technology, Research and Management (IITRAM), has been honored with the CLARIVATE India Research Excellence – Citation Award 2025 in the category of Engineering and Technology.
Dr. Khanna’s pioneering research focuses on smart and sustainable manufacturing, with expertise in metal additive manufacturing, post-processing technologies, tribology, advanced cooling systems, and Life Cycle Assessment (LCA) studies that champion the circular economy.
Selection Process
The awardees were chosen by an expert panel at the Institute for Scientific Information (ISI) through a robust methodology combining:
- Quantitative bibliometric analysis (highly cited papers)
- Qualitative expert review
- Data insights from the Web of Science Core Collection and InCites Benchmarking & Analytics
The 2025 awards recognized publications from 2019–2024, while the Lifetime Achievement Award considered contributions dating back to 1980.
